Methadone is a medication used in the reduction of harm associated with opiate dependency and addiction. A person who wants to stop using prescription pain killers or heroin can get enrolled into a methadone program in or near Kenmore where they ingest it on a daily basis to stop withdrawal symptoms, avoid cravings and essentially substitute their addiction with a legal medication. Many people who start methadone maintenance treatment stay on the drug for decades, due to the fact that withdrawing off it can bring about withdrawal symptoms much worse than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, just like heroin. However, it remains in the body longer which is why the withdrawal from it can be so uncomfortable and last such a long time. And because methadone can remain in the body for such a long time, users may not even start experiencing withdrawal for a day or two if they stop taking it. Methadone withdrawal is like that of other opiates, and feels similar to a really bad flu which can include fever, chills, profuse sweating, nausea and vomiting, muscle and bone aches and pain, stomach cramping, extreme insomnia, etc.

Methadone withdrawal can be made more comfortable and manageable in a professional detoxification facility that accepts patients withdrawing from the drug. Some centers offer a medication assisted detox while others help the person detox from the drug without the use of controlled medications.
